PLAYER VS. MONSTER: The Making and Breaking of Video Game Monstrosity
Explores the past half-century of monsters in games, from the dragons of early tabletop-role-playing games and the pixelated aliens of Space Invaders to the malformed mutants of The Last of Us and the bizarre beasts of Bloodborne, and reveals the common threads among them. Well illus.
